Situations like this occur more frequently than many realize. Each building has its own fire safety challenges. A cardboard storage warehouse has completely different fire hazards than a medical clinic or an apartment complex. Every property requires a tailored approach. You need an experienced provider who knows what each property requires and recommends practical solutions. Installation is only part of the job; routine maintenance are just as essential. Smoke detectors require cleaning, emergency light batteries need replacement, and fire extinguishers require servicing. Sometimes sprinkler head can develop problems unnoticed.
